this idea could not be any cooler. i saw this post on frida’s blog, husmusen and she was kind enough to translate so we could take a look. here’s the skinny from frida: “Mc Donalds arranged a design competition in Sweden where people could send in designs for coffee mugs (paper) that will be launched this summer. They later selected a few of them and let people vote on their webpage. 3 winners have now recieved 20,000 SEK as a scholarship, their designs will be printed this summer and one of them will also have their mug/design made in porcelain by the Swedish manufacturer Gustavsberg”. i love the idea. so, so fun. there are tons of great designs to check out, so click here to see them for yourself.
